Overview of Diesel Generators
Diesel generators are widely used for their reliability, durability, and efficiency in generating electrical power. They operate by converting diesel fuel into mechanical energy through combustion, which drives an alternator to produce electricity. Diesel generators are commonly used in a wide range of applications, including residential, commercial, industrial, and emergency backup power systems.
Parallel Operation of Diesel Generators
Parallel operation involves connecting multiple generators together to operate in synchronization and supply power collectively to meet the load demand. In parallel operation, the generators share the load proportionally based on their capacity, ensuring a balanced distribution of power. This configuration offers several advantages, including increased power capacity, redundancy, and improved efficiency.
Advantages of Parallel Operation
1. Increased Power Capacity: One of the primary benefits of parallel operation is the ability to increase the overall power capacity by combining multiple generators. This allows for the seamless expansion of the power system to meet growing load requirements without the need to invest in a larger single generator.
2. Redundancy and Reliability: Parallel operation provides built-in redundancy, ensuring continuous power supply even in the event of a generator failure. If one generator malfunctions, the remaining units can automatically compensate for the loss, maintaining a reliable power supply to critical loads.
3. Load Sharing and Flexibility: Parallel operation enables the generators to share the load dynamically, adjusting the power output based on the changing demand. This flexibility allows for efficient utilization of the generators and optimal performance under varying load conditions.
4. Improved Efficiency and Fuel Savings: By operating multiple generators in parallel, the system can achieve higher overall efficiency compared to a single large generator running at partial load. This results in fuel savings and reduced operating costs, especially in applications with fluctuating load profiles.
Considerations for Parallel Operation
While parallel operation offers numerous benefits, there are several key considerations to keep in mind when implementing a parallel generator system:
1. Synchronization: Synchronizing the generators is critical to ensure that they operate in phase and frequency harmony. Proper synchronization is essential to prevent damage to the generators and maintain a stable power supply to the connected loads.
2. Control and Protection Systems: Effective control and protection systems are essential for monitoring and managing the parallel operation of the generators. These systems should include features such as load sharing, synchronization control, overcurrent protection, and automatic synchronizing functions.
3. Maintenance and Serviceability: Regular maintenance and servicing are crucial to ensure the reliable operation of the parallel generator system. Proper maintenance practices, including routine inspections, testing, and component replacement, help prevent unexpected failures and downtime.
4. Voltage and Frequency Regulation: Maintaining stable voltage and frequency levels is essential for the proper operation of electrical equipment connected to the generator system. Voltage and frequency regulation devices, such as automatic voltage regulators (AVRs) and governors, are used to control and stabilize the output parameters.
Best Practices for Parallel Operation
To maximize the benefits of parallel operation and ensure the safe and efficient performance of the generator system, the following best practices should be followed:
1. Proper System Design: Designing the parallel generator system with careful consideration of the load requirements, generator capacities, and control systems is crucial for a successful implementation. Consulting with experienced professionals and adhering to industry standards can help optimize the system design.
2. Regular Testing and Commissioning: Conducting comprehensive testing and commissioning of the parallel generator system is essential to verify the proper operation of all components and ensure compliance with performance requirements. Testing should include load sharing tests, synchronization checks, and fault simulations.
3. Training and Operator Competence: Providing training to operators and maintenance personnel on the operation and maintenance of the parallel generator system is essential for safe and efficient operation. Operators should be familiar with the control systems, emergency procedures, and troubleshooting techniques.
4. Monitoring and Remote Control: Implementing remote monitoring and control capabilities allows for real-time monitoring of the generator system performance and facilitates prompt response to any issues or alarms. Remote monitoring systems enable operators to optimize the system operation and address potential problems proactively.
